Painting manpower in Vietnam WHO have many flourishes, but always in a shortage of both quality and quantity. In the annual report on artificial intelligence 2025 by the Institute of information technology – vietnam National University, Hanoi done months from January 7 to January 10/2025, the three groups surveyed, including business provides AI training facilities and units application are considered “human factor” is the biggest challenge for the development of artificial intelligence in Vietnam.
Out of 100 units surveyed, 45% of businesses provide WHO said the lack of high quality human resource is the biggest barrier, almost twice compared to the 23% of businesses facing difficult infrastructure compute and data.

According to statistics from recruitment platform CareerViet demand for engineers WHO with positions such as machine Learning, Processing natural language, computer vision... in the year 2025 has doubled compared to the same period 2024 and nearly 2.5 times higher than 2023. In it, the need for recruitment position management recorded an increase 5-6 times. “This reflects the businesses are not only looking for the real exam, but also need to team lead, to have the ability to build strategy and deployment of AI project large scale,” the analyst's assessment platform.

Statistics of CareerViet shows, demand for personnel WHO not only limited in the technology industry, which has spread to other industries such as banking, finance, ecommerce, manufacturing, education... that the competition is increasing. The employers are willing to pay high salaries for engineers WHO, with levels range widely depending rank and experience, which, in average salary 11-20 million for students new to the field, 16-37 million for the basic staff, 25-38 million for the team and can be up to 40-60 million for management. In 2025, each recruitment engineer AI on the platform, attracting an average 600-1.000 views.

Report economy WHO Vietnam by NIC and Jica made to be published on march 4 reviews team of talents in the field of AI in Vietnam is growing strongly thanks to a focus on IT education. Until 2023, 165 university has implemented training programs in the IT industry, with the number of graduates increased by 4% per year. In the future, human resources of Vietnam's IT industry is expected to increase by 9% from 2022 to 2026, up 530.000 people.
The report workforce in the country still lack practical skills, in particular about the tools and framework WHO, due to the cooperation with business in the industry and the number of training programs, in-depth AI is still limited, however, have the advantage in background knowledge about math. “With the foundation of knowledge WHO aggregate and solid math, Vietnamese students have a competitive advantage in this area,” the report stated.
